Lion of God
Derived from the Hebrew name Ariel, it combines 'ari' (lion) and 'el' (God). While the masculine form Ariel is more common in biblical texts, Ariela is a distinctly feminine variation widely used in modern Israel and increasingly in the West. It symbolizes both divine protection and fierce strength.
